I have the Tom's Exhaust and it sounds awesome. Has a low V-8 rumble at idle but not intrusive. At WOT, I have had only compliments on the sound. It also feels that the car accelerates much better due to the free flow. As for the looks, high polished stainless steel from the resonators back to the tips. Looks as good as it sounds
